Ammyy Admin is one of many remote control software programs it is not inherently malicious. ![]() Even though at least two groups have been prosecuted, many more continue to operate. The phone scammers have prompted numerous responses from Microsoft as well as warnings from Ammyy itself on its website. After that point, they may install backdoors or other malware, or simply ask for hundreds of dollars to "fix" the problem. ![]() They have the victims pull up internal logs that show errors, and convince them to download and run the Ammyy Admin software to allow them to remotely control the system. The scammers pretend to be from Microsoft or another official group and claim to have detected errors on the users' computers. For the past few years, a number of groups of scammers have been cold-calling thousands if not millions of people in what's been referred to as the "Ammyy Scam" or the "Microsoft Tech Support Scam" among other names. ![]()
